MusicLab Podcast #024 — Jayface
In this episode, we welcome Jayface — an electronic music producer and DJ whose sound flows between trance, house, and techno. Active since the 2000s, Jayface has built his name through a distinct sonic identity that bridges emotion and energy. His productions have earned support from scene legends such as Solarstone, Johan Gielen, Stoneface & Terminal, and Suzy Solar — with Solarstone himself personally praising one of his tracks, a milestone that marked a defining moment in Jayface’s journey.
As the founder of Jayface Music, he continues to craft his own path — blending artistry, independence, and a clear creative vision that connects his music, record label, mix series, and fashion brand under one symbol.
In MusicLab Podcast #024, Jayface takes control of the decks for a hypnotic journey through deep atmospheres, driving rhythms, and pure dancefloor emotion — a true reflection of his timeless sound.

EPISODE 019 — IVAN MARTINEZ (MEX)
Vinyl roots. Timeless textures. Deep electronic storytelling.
Our next guest on MusicLab is a true craftsman of sound — Ivan Martinez, a Mexico-based DJ and producer whose connection to electronic music goes back to the late 90s. His story begins in 1998,
shaped by a fascination with atmospheric sounds, melodic layering, and percussive movement.
By 2000, Ivan became part of the influential Acid collective, making his debut at Club Lumina — where he immediately stood out for his pure vinyl sets, delivering an experience both tactile and immersive.
This analog devotion earned him early residencies at Life Lounge and Bóveda Electronic, and led to invitations to some of the scene’s most iconic underground raves: Chorcha (1st Anniversary),
Dreamers, Future Music, and Rave Night among them.
Fast forward to today, and Ivan has evolved into a refined producer with releases on some of the genre’s most respected imprints, including 3rd Avenue, Rynth, Future Avenue, Massive Harmony, Kitchen Recordings,
Empty World, and BC2. His productions blend progressive, organic, and melodic house into rich sonic journeys that have charted on Beatport and gained support from Release Promo, Progressive Astronaut, and more.
Recent live appearances at venues like Estación C, Just in Case, Chemita Bar, Hakuna, and Sky Garden further prove that Ivan’s sound is equally at home on intimate floors as it is in open-air atmospheres.
This mix for MusicLab is a reflection of Ivan’s dedication to craft, rooted in analog warmth and elevated by modern finesse — a deep dive into soulful, textured, and emotionally resonant electronic music.
